Shifting Values

So I'm trying to create a calculated column/measure [Last Year Values] that will grab 2017 values. That value is only stored when year is equal to 2018. See below.

 

Last Year Values =
var LYA = CALCULATE([Running Total], Query1[Year] = 2017)
    return if(Query1[Year] = 2018, LYA, 0)

 

If this helps, [Running Total] and [Actual] is a calculated measure. [MonthCurrent] is a calculated column.

 

Running Total =
CALCULATE (
    [Actual CI],
    FILTER (
        ALLEXCEPT (Query1, Query1[Year]),
        Query1[MonthCurrent] <= SELECTEDVALUE ( Query1[MonthCurrent] )
    )
)

 

Actual =
CALCULATE(SUM('Query1'[value]), 'Query1'[DateType] IN { "History" })

 

MonthCurrent =
var vMonthCurrent = MONTH(Query1[TargetDate])
return if(Query1[DateType] = "History", vMonthCurrent, BLANK())

  • Hi ajohn1,

     

    Based on my test, we can take the following steps to meet your requirement.

     

    1. Create a calendar table using the formula and create relationship between date table and the fact table.

     

     

    dimtim = CALENDARAUTO()

    2. Create the measures as below.

     

    Running Total = TOTALYTD(SUM(Query1[Actual]),dimtim[Date])
    Last Year Values = IF(MAX(Query1[Year])=2018,TOTALYTD(SUM(Query1[Actual]),DATEADD(dimtim[Date],-1,YEAR)))

    3.Then we can get the result as we excepted.
